2015-2017 Hyundai i30 II (facelift ) 1.4 CRDi (90 Hp)

The Hyundai i30 II (facelift, produced from 2015 to 2017) 1.4 CRDi 90 hp represents an entry-level diesel option within the second generation of Hyundai’s popular C-segment hatchback. Positioned as a fuel-efficient and affordable choice, this variant aimed to attract buyers prioritizing economy over outright performance. It was a key model in Hyundai’s European lineup, designed to compete with established rivals like the Volkswagen Golf, Ford Focus, and Opel Astra. The facelift brought styling updates and revised equipment levels to the i30 range, enhancing its appeal in a competitive market.

Technical Specifications

Brand Hyundai
Model i30
Generation i30 II (facelift 2015)
Type (Engine) 1.4 CRDi (90 Hp)
Start of production 2015
End of production 2017
Powertrain Architecture Internal Combustion engine
Body type Hatchback
Seats 5
Doors 5
Fuel consumption (urban) 5.1 l/100 km (46.1 US mpg, 55.4 UK mpg, 19.6 km/l)
Fuel consumption (extra urban) 3.7 l/100 km (63.6 US mpg, 76.3 UK mpg, 27 km/l)
Fuel consumption (combined) 4.2 l/100 km (56 US mpg, 67.3 UK mpg, 23.8 km/l)
CO2 emissions 109 g/km
Fuel Type Diesel
Acceleration 0 – 100 km/h 13.5 sec
Acceleration 0 – 62 mph 13.5 sec
Acceleration 0 – 60 mph 12.8 sec
Maximum speed 173 km/h (107.5 mph)
Emission standard Euro 6
Weight-to-power ratio 14.2 kg/Hp, 70.2 Hp/tonne
Weight-to-torque ratio 5.3 kg/Nm, 187.2 Nm/tonne
Power 90 Hp @ 4000 rpm
Power per litre 64.5 Hp/l
Torque 240 Nm @ 1500-2500 rpm (177.01 lb.-ft. @ 1500-2500 rpm)
Engine layout Front, Transverse
Engine Model/Code D4FC
Engine displacement 1396 cm3 (85.19 cu. in.)
Number of cylinders 4
Engine configuration Inline
Cylinder Bore 75 mm (2.95 in.)
Piston Stroke 79 mm (3.11 in.)
Compression ratio 16:1
Number of valves per cylinder 4
Fuel injection system Diesel Commonrail
Engine aspiration Turbocharger, Intercooler
Valvetrain DOHC
Engine oil capacity 5.3 l (5.6 US qt | 4.66 UK qt)
Coolant 6.9 l (7.29 US qt | 6.07 UK qt)
Kerb Weight 1282 kg (2826.33 lbs.)
Max. weight 1910 kg (4210.83 lbs.)
Max load 628 kg (1384.5 lbs.)
Trunk (boot) space – minimum 378 l (13.35 cu. ft.)
Trunk (boot) space – maximum 1316 l (46.47 cu. ft.)
Fuel tank capacity 53 l (14 US gal | 11.66 UK gal)
Length 4300 mm (169.29 in.)
Width 1780 mm (70.08 in.)
Height 1470 mm (57.87 in.)
Wheelbase 2650 mm (104.33 in.)
Front track 1549-1569 mm (60.98 – 61.77 in.)
Rear (Back) track 1557-1571 mm (61.3 – 61.85 in.)
Front overhang 880 mm (34.65 in.)
Rear overhang 770 mm (30.31 in.)
Ride height (ground clearance) 140 mm (5.51 in.)
Minimum turning circle 10.6 m (34.78 ft.)
Drivetrain Architecture Front wheel drive
Number of gears and type of gearbox 6 gears, manual transmission
Front suspension Independent, type McPherson with coil spring and anti-roll bar
Rear suspension Independent multi-link suspension
Front brakes Ventilated discs
Rear brakes Disc
Assisting systems ABS (Anti-lock braking system)
Steering type Steering rack and pinion
Power steering Electric Steering
Tires size 195/65 R15; 205/55 R16; 205/45 R17; 225/40 R18
Wheel rims size 6.0J x 15; 6.5J x 16; 7.0J x 17; 7.5J x 18

INTRODUCTION

The Hyundai i30 II facelift, launched in 2015, represented a significant update to Hyundai’s popular C-segment hatchback. The 1.4 CRDi 90 hp variant was a core offering, designed to appeal to buyers seeking a practical, economical, and reliable vehicle. Built on the i30’s (FD) platform, this version aimed to provide a balance between fuel efficiency and everyday usability. It served as a stepping stone into the i30 range, offering a more affordable alternative to the higher-powered engine options and trim levels.

Powertrain & Engine Architecture

The heart of this i30 variant is the Hyundai D4FC 1.4-liter four-cylinder diesel engine. This engine utilizes a second-generation common-rail direct injection system, delivering fuel at extremely high pressure for optimized combustion. The D4FC engine features a turbocharger with an intercooler, enhancing power output and torque. The engine’s valvetrain employs a double overhead camshaft (DOHC) configuration with four valves per cylinder, contributing to efficient gas exchange. The 90 hp output is achieved at 4000 rpm, while peak torque of 240 Nm (177 lb-ft) is available between 1500-2500 rpm. This broad torque curve provides good low-end responsiveness, making it suitable for everyday driving. The engine is paired with a six-speed manual transmission, chosen for its efficiency and driver engagement. While an automatic transmission was available on other i30 models, it wasn’t offered with this specific engine/power combination.

Driving Characteristics

The 1.4 CRDi 90 hp i30 offers a driving experience focused on fuel economy and relaxed cruising. Acceleration is modest, taking approximately 13.5 seconds to reach 62 mph (100 km/h). The engine’s strength lies in its mid-range torque, providing sufficient power for overtaking and maintaining speed on highways. The six-speed manual transmission is well-matched to the engine, allowing drivers to keep the engine in its optimal torque band. Compared to the more powerful 1.6 CRDi variants, this 1.4L engine feels noticeably less responsive, particularly at higher speeds. However, the lighter engine weight contributes to slightly improved handling and agility. The steering is light and precise, making it easy to maneuver in urban environments. The suspension provides a comfortable ride, absorbing bumps and imperfections in the road surface effectively.

Equipment & Trim Levels

The 1.4 CRDi 90 hp i30 typically came equipped as a base or mid-range trim level, depending on the specific market. Standard features generally included air conditioning, electric front windows, a basic audio system with USB connectivity, and ABS brakes. Safety features such as airbags and stability control were also standard. Higher trim levels offered additional features like alloy wheels, a touchscreen infotainment system, rear parking sensors, and cruise control. Interior upholstery was typically cloth, with a functional and durable design. Optional extras included a panoramic sunroof, leather upholstery, and a more advanced navigation system.

Chassis & Braking

The i30 II utilizes a McPherson strut front suspension and a multi-link rear suspension, providing a good balance between ride comfort and handling. The front suspension incorporates a coil spring and anti-roll bar to reduce body roll during cornering. The braking system consists of ventilated discs at the front and solid discs at the rear. ABS (Anti-lock Braking System) is standard, enhancing braking performance and stability. The i30’s chassis is designed to provide a stable and predictable driving experience, with a focus on safety and comfort.

Market Reception & Comparison

The Hyundai i30 1.4 CRDi 90 hp was generally well-received by critics as a practical and economical choice. It was praised for its fuel efficiency, comfortable ride, and competitive pricing. However, some reviewers noted its lack of outright performance compared to rivals with more powerful engines. Compared to the 1.6 CRDi variants, the 1.4L offered lower running costs but sacrificed some performance. Against competitors like the Volkswagen Golf 1.6 TDI, the i30 offered a similar level of fuel economy but often came with a lower price tag. Reliability was generally considered good, with Hyundai’s reputation for building durable and dependable vehicles.

Legacy

The Hyundai i30 II 1.4 CRDi 90 hp has proven to be a reliable and long-lasting vehicle. The D4FC engine, while not known for being particularly exciting, is generally robust and capable of high mileage with proper maintenance. On the used car market, these i30s represent a good value proposition for buyers seeking an affordable and economical hatchback. Common issues are relatively minor, often related to wear and tear on components like the clutch, suspension bushings, and exhaust system. The availability of spare parts is good, and maintenance costs are generally reasonable. The i30 II 1.4 CRDi 90 hp remains a popular choice for those seeking a practical and dependable everyday vehicle.
